Parkgate Pupils Get Into the Community Spirit With Winning Posters

Last year the Parkgate Society organised a poster competition at Parkgate Primary School.
The competition was for the children to design a poster on the subjects of either Car Parking or Keep Parkgate Tidy. Our idea was to involve the children in the activities of the Parkgate Society Community Spirit group. With the support of the Head Teacher, Andrew Hutchings, we launched the competition with a view to display winning posters along Parkgate Parade.
The children's response was magnificent, with well over a hundred entries. Martin Barker (CWaC councillor for Parkgate) joined David Johnson (the Parkgate Society)and Andrew Hutchings in judging the posters.
A poster from each year group was selected and the winning entrants all received their prizes before the year end.
Unfortunately, due to a number of issues, it has taken a considerable time to obtain the necessary permissions to install the posters. Martin Barker kindly arranged for the posters to be printed and a selection of the winning posters were put up in time for the Easter weekend. Not all the posters have been used yet as we will be changing them during the summer months. Many thanks to all who participated and apologies again for the delays.
